Chilly Temperatures and Snow Showers Forecasted for Burlington/Plattsburgh Region
Residents of the Burlington/Plattsburgh region can expect chilly temperatures and scattered snow showers throughout the day on Sunday, March 19th.
Meteorologist Andrew Grautski reports that a deep upper low across Ontario/Quebec is slowly rotating east across Quebec with a rotating shortwave moving a trough across the region, resulting in the snow shower activity.
Additionally, a short-lived lake effect band is expected to develop and mainly impact Route 3 corridor south in the Adirondacks.
